sleuth
在服务中,产生链路跟踪日志数据
A–> B–>C–>D
每一个服务执行时 都会产生一个服务id 当做链路id
- serivce-id
- 链路id
- 当前服务id
- 是否发生到zipkin展现
产生链路日志,只需要添加sleuth依赖,不用做任何配置
在2,3,4,11项目中添加sleuth依赖
2.3.4.11连接rabbitmq,发送链路日志
- 添加amqp依赖,zipkin client依赖
- yml添加rabbitmq连接信息,向rabbitmq发送zipkin消息
向eureka中注册正确的ip
在bootstrap.yml中配置
spring:
cloud:
inetutils:
ignored-interfaces: # 忽略的网卡,用正则表达式匹配网卡名
- VM.*
preferred-networks: # 要是用的网卡的网段 通过IP选择网卡
- 192.168.0
- 注册ip.而不是主机名
eureka:
instance:
prefer-ip-address: true # 使用ip进行注册
instance-id: ${spring.cloud.client.ip-address}:${spring.application.name}:${server.port} # 界面列表中显示的格式也显示ip
1338

被折叠的 条评论
为什么被折叠?



